Description

What kind of wine it is

Pizzicanti is a sparkling white wine by Tenute Orestiadi, an authentic expression of the Sicilian lands. The result of a blend of Catarratto Bianco Comune and Grillo, it presents a pale yellow colour enriched with golden hues. The bouquet offers a nose where tropical fruit intertwines with floral notes, outlining a pronounced Mediterranean character. On the palate, it reveals a fragrant style, supported by a lively effervescence and excellent freshness, finishing with a delicate savouriness.

Where it comes from

This white originates in the Belìce Valley, in the territory of Gibellina, where the Sicilian agricultural landscape coexists with myth and art. The vineyards are situated at an altitude between 250 and 330 metres, ideal conditions for preserving the integrity of the aromatic profile. The vines sink their roots into black earth silty-clay soils, compact and naturally resistant to drought. This geological matrix plays a key role in defining the wine’s savoury character and persistence on the palate.

How it is produced

Production involves a refermentation in autoclave at low temperature for about two months, an ideal method to enhance the aromas and achieve harmonious sparkle. This is followed by a further two months of ageing on the lees, essential for consolidating the balance of flavour. The name, which in the local dialect means “lively”, perfectly reflects the vibrant soul of this wine. Served chilled, it is ideal for elegant aperitifs and pairs beautifully with fish dishes.

History and Curiosities

The name Pizzicanti is inspired by the Sicilian dialect to celebrate the lively spirit of this wine by Tenute Orestiadi. Born in Gibellina, in the heart of the Belìce Valley, this wine originates from a land where Mediterranean scents and colours intertwine with myth and art.

Tenute Orestiadi has an ancient name that evokes distant myths and legends which, precisely in the lands of the Belìce Valley, found life thanks to Aeschylus, who two thousand five hundred years ago wrote and staged the myth of Orestes and the Orestiadi. This is where the story of the Tenute Orestiadi starts, founded in 2008 in the heart of the Belìce Valley, in Gibellina, Sicily, where Mediterranean scents and colors intertwine with myth and art. By transforming the arduous ascent after a historically and economically complex moment, the 1968 earthquake, into energy, the whole has become a cultural and dialogue center for the Mediterranean area.
